摘 要:本文介绍了双指示剂方法在奶粉中氯化物含量测定上的应用,考察了该方法的准确性和重复性指标。实验结果表明,双指示剂银量法与GB 5009.44-2016《食品中氯化物的测定》中银量法和电位滴定法之间没有显著性差异,测定奶粉标准物质的测定值均在标准参考值范围内。双指示剂银量法操作简单,终点灵敏,易于判断滴定终点且结果精确。This paper introduces the application of dual-indicator method in the determination of chloride content in milk powder, and investigates the accuracy and repeatability of the method. The experimental results show that there is no significant difference between the dual-indicator argentimetry and the argentimetry and potentiometric titration method in Chinese Standard GB 5009.44(2016) Determination of chlorides in food. The measured values of the milk powder standard substances were all within the standard reference value range. The dual-indicator argentimetry has the advantages of simple operation, sensitive end point, easy judgment of titration end point and accurate results.
